How the formula works

Both kilogram per tablespoon and carat per fluid ounce measure the same physical quantity (mass per unit volume), so converting between them is a single multiplication. Multiply a value in kilogram per tablespoon by 10000 to get carat per fluid ounce. To reverse the conversion, multiply a carat per fluid ounce value by 0.0001 to get back to kilogram per tablespoon.
